Default Re: Real World Mixes w/ Mac Mini

Mixing???? Sure...
Soft Synths? Not so well.

I can mix with a past session of 15 tracks 10 or so waves Rennaisance Channel, 1 RVerb,
4-5 RComp and REQ, 1 Maxim with 50 - 60 % CPU.

Mac MINI 1.42Ghz + LaCie D2 triple interface using USB2.0 + 002R.
